PrecISR™, HENSOLDT’s new family of Airborne Multi-Mission Surveillance Radars, offers high performance in a compact design. The superior performance of PrecISR™ enables Airborne Operators to accomplish large area surveillance and a complete surveillance mission in one flight pass, resulting in an unrivalled level of situational awareness with significant flight cost savings.

PrecISR™ translates latest achievements in active array and digital receiver technology into a scalable high-performance sensor which can be installed aboard helicopters, UAVs and fixed-wing mission aircraft. Due to its software-defined radar modes and electronic beam steering, PrecISR™ can fulfil different tasks virtually at the same time. It is able to detect, track and classify more than a thousand objects and thus literally find the ‘needle in a haystack’. Because of its compact design and the fact that all radar related components are located outside of the airframe, the airborne platform integration of PrecISR™ is significantly simplified compared to other radars. Its superior precision and target accuracy make it the sensor of choice for surveillance of large maritime and coastal areas.

PrecISR™  Ground surveillance capabilities includes reconnaissance and classification of fixed targets using Moving Target Indication (MTI), Synthetic Aperture Radar (SAR) operating in Spot or Strip mode.

For maritime surveillance it classifies the maritime targets through Maritime Inverse Synthetic Aperture Radar (ISAR) operation, Range Profiling and MTI.

Air surveillance capabilities includes detecting and intercepting of low flying aircraft, Gathering information on direction and speed of a target for correlation with data from other sensors, e.g. ADS-B and EO/IR and MT.
